Product Overview
The Honeywell 900R08R-0200 is an 8-slot I/O rack with redundant power support designed for the ControlEdge HC900 controller family. This compact yet capable chassis accommodates up to 8 I/O modules plus dual power supplies, providing a reliable platform for medium-scale process automation systems. With support for insertion/removal under power (IRUP) and rugged industrial construction, the 900R08R-0200 balances I/O density with cabinet space efficiency for demanding control applications.

FAQ
Q: How many I/O slots does the 900R08R-0200 provide?
A: It provides 8 I/O module slots plus dedicated redundant power supply slots.
Q: What does the "R" in 900R08R-0200 mean?
A: The "R" indicates redundant power support — the rack can accommodate two power supply modules for fault-tolerant operation.
Q: Can I use this rack for safety systems?
A: Yes. The rack is compatible with SIL-rated modules and power supplies when configured appropriately.
Q: What is the difference between 900R08R-0200 and 900R08-0200?
A: The 900R08R-0200 supports redundant power, while the 900R08-0200 is the non-redundant version with a single power supply slot.
Installation Guide
- Mounting: Secure the rack to a DIN rail or panel. Ensure adequate clearance for module access and cable routing.
- Power Supplies: Install two compatible power supply modules in the redundant power slots for full fault tolerance.
- Scanner Module: Insert the I/O scanner module (900S75-0360-00) in the designated scanner slot.
- I/O Modules: Starting from the left, insert I/O modules into available slots until fully seated.
- Grounding: Connect the rack chassis ground to the cabinet earth bus.
- Verification: Power on and confirm all modules are recognized in the configuration software.
